Output 75330b381cce4fcdef28b373974f1b702029767eb983ec3f9d28eb27c0d7498d:5

value
2251070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7223eabd269f87e641563a67fb744cf1ffc2cec OP_EQUAL
address
3JPLc26ofkMsW2yS2eSTFYjYCwqdPc5LeY
transaction
75330b381cce4fcdef28b373974f1b702029767eb983ec3f9d28eb27c0d7498d
confirmations
273356
spent
true